Admition to Final State Certification

Only a student who has completed their degree programme in full is admitted to the FSC process. The admission of a student to FSC is formally recorded by a respective directive. 

Composition of FSC process

The composition of final state certifcation is determined on the basis of given degree programme. 

In 2025-2026 academic year final state certification process includes only defence of Final Qualification Paper.

The topic of Final Qualification Paper, its academic supervisor and consultant (if needed) are recorded by respective directive. 

Change/clarification of Final Qualification Paper topic ia possible no later than one calendar month before the deadline established in the directive for submitting the final version of the Final Qualification Paper and is recorded by respective directive. 


Uploading Final Qualification Paper and checking for plagiarism

Uploading and checking Final Qualification Papers for plagiarism in 2026 is carried out using the Learning Management System (LMS). More detailed information about uploading FQP is in HSE Academic Handbook -> How to upload student papers and theses in Learning Management System (LMS).
  • If a student (or group of students) has used generative (AI) models in the process of writing the text of their thesis, then the student(s) must declare (disclose) this fact at the same time that they upload the file containing the final version of their thesis making said declaration (disclosure) by placing a check mark in the relevant box (ticking the relevant box) on the special form to indicate that artificial intelligence (AI) was used (labelled “With the use of generative (AI) models”) and by filling in the “Questionnaire on the Use of Artificial Intelligence (AI) When Writing a Thesis” (hereinafter, the “Questionnaire”). The Questionnaire must be filled in within 24 hours of the time that the thesis is uploaded.
  • ! If a student (or group of students) has used generative (AI) models for writing the text of a thesis but failed to fill in the Questionnaire by the established the established deadline, the given thesis shall not be accepted for review and assessment and shall be deemed not to have been submitted for legal purposes.

Process of defence of Final Qualification Paper 


Defence of Final Qualification Paper takes place in accordance with the schedule approved by directive. 

The defence begins with the student's presentation on the topic of the work. The duration of the presentation is no more than 15 minutes.  

The presentation should begin with justifying the relevance of the chosen topic, describing the scientific problem, and formulating the purpose of the work, and then sequentially reveal the main content of the work by chapters, paying special attention to the most important issues and the obtained practical results. In the concluding part of the presentation, the general conclusions and proposals (recommendations) formulated by the author as a result of the conducted research are listed, and the scientific novelty and practical significance of the work are noted. 
After the presentation, members of the State Examination Board (further - SEB) ask the student questions related to the topic of the thesis and related issues. When answering questions, the student has the right to use their work. After the student answers the questions, one of the SEB members reads out the review(s) of the work.
After the review(s) are announced, members of the SEB may ask clarifying questions to the student. After the discussion ends, the student is given a concluding word. In the concluding word, the student must respond to the comments of the supervisor and the reviewer if there were any in the review(s). After the student's concluding word, the procedure for defending the Final Qualification Paper is considered complete.

Appeal 


Students are entitled to submit appeals to the relevant Appeals Committee. appeals may be submited if students appellant believes that there were irregularities in or violations of state examination procedures and/or if student appellant disagrees with the results of their state examination.

 Diploma with honours is issued to the recipient graduates provided that the following terms are in place:

  • all grades indicated in the supplement to the diploma for courses (modules), independent examinations, and practical training elements (PTE) are either "Excellent," "Good," or "Passed";
  • all grades given for FSC results are "Excellent";
  • the percentage of "Excellent" grades shown in the supplement to diplomas, including grades for the FSC results, is at least 75% of the overall number of grades, with the exception of "Passed" grades shown in the supplement to a diploma.
